
Jon Butcher
Jon Butcher is a superintendent with the Police Service of Northern Ireland (PSNI), known for his role in maintaining public safety during significant events and protests in the region, including those associated with the Orange Order's traditional marches. Recently, he appealed for calm and emphasized the importance of inclusivity during celebrations linked to the 'Twelfth of July,' a day marking a pivotal historical victory for the Protestant community. His statements aimed to counteract acts of hate and division, particularly in light of recent controversies surrounding the burning of symbols linked to immigration.
